When it comes to purchasing a piece of jewellery, if you are planning on making a heavy investment such as this then it is important that you take the right precautions to ensure it stays in tip top condition.

Steel and in particular stainless steel are two of the most common materials used to create the Diesel range and like any metal they are easily susceptible to damage and wear and tear. A mixture of soapy water can often be the best cure when it comes to cleaning your jewellery, a relatively mild solution with a non-abrasive cloth will prevent scratching and damage to your jewellery while allowing it to maintain a shiny surface.

Keeping your jewellery away from harmful environments can also ensure its longevity. These environments can include direct sunlight, extreme temperatures and water. In particular water which contains chemicals such as chlorine or saltwater can cause a great deal of abrasion to the surface of your jewellery.
